Newspaper Article - Joseph Ready
Article published in The Summerside Guardian on May 3, 1941, which details the funeral of Joseph Ready, who was buried in Cambridge, England, alongside a close friend, Freddie Harrold, who had also been killed in action. The service was performed by Father F. MacDonald, who was pastor in Indian River, PEI, before enlisting for military duty. The Harrold’s home became a gathering place for Islanders during time off during WWII.
